Output bbaa7d1665d619308626e9dbf4e10f26c6e3a42b077dffc1c81d9c045865b21e:1

value
89458
script pubkey
OP_0 OP_PUSHBYTES_20 e185d7e39613f2d826cb9d9487f89bf45c8ca65d
address
bc1quxza0cukz0edsfktnk2g07ym73wgefjaazkxk8
transaction
bbaa7d1665d619308626e9dbf4e10f26c6e3a42b077dffc1c81d9c045865b21e
confirmations
1873
spent
true